Testimonio de la causa formada a Don Pedro de Jesus Piza, 1812 - 1814
A volume containing approximately 150 certified handwritten copies of documents related to a case against Pedro de Jesus Piza, a tax administrator in Acapulco, including evidence and ancillary documents. Piza was accused of having formulated a plan with José María Morelos and the documents contain information about insurgents and the progress of the Mexican War of Independence movement in the area around Acapulco and to the south.
Acueducto de los remedios, 1764 - 1950
A volume containing handwritten documents from 1764-1765 related to building projects including the building of an aqueduct for Nuestra Señora de los Remedios and the development of a bullfighting ring at La Plazuela de San Diego. The volume also includes typescript transcriptions and a 1950 newspaper article.
Testimonio del Pueblo de Santa Maria la Alta, 1816
This collection contains various handwritten record books and copies of legal and financial documents related to haciendas in Mexico, chiefly dating from the 17th to 19th centuries. The items concern a variety of topics including real estate, legal issues, boundary disputes, property and estate inventories, financial accounts reflecting income sources and debts, and issues related to indigenous peoples.
